| jacob_jub:
No where else on the net had answers to my Qs so i thought to ask you fine people. Do any of the following games fit in universal game cases? C64 Carts Atari XEGS Carts OG Atari System Carts (2800 Ect) Floppy Disks (If not what are good replacement cases) Thank you all for your help |
| Grim-83:
Using UGC for 3.5" floppies just seems to be a waste of space given the size difference. As an alternative to the UGC, you could use a PAL region Nintendo DS case, 3 floppies can fit under the manual clips with no modification... with the other generic cases available you could use a DVD or blu-ray case and place the floppy under the clips. I can't think of any case just for floppies with a cover insert. after a 2 second google search there is also; http://imgur.com/gallery/NYBP1Ya a CD case with a foam insert |
